Anaplanner of the Year, Visionary of the Year recognized at Anaplan Hub16

San Francisco, May 12, 2016Anaplan, the Smart Business Platform™, named Mark Fremer, Senior Manager of Financial Analysis and Planning at Verizon, the 2016 Anaplanner of the Year for the Americas. The award recognizes a customer’s exceptional model-building expertise, excellence in training and certification, and contributions to the Anaplan community.

Fremer was selected from the inaugural group of Master Anaplanners, a designation given to a select group of users who have demonstrated excellence in model building with Anaplan.

Anaplan also named Michael Carnot, Senior Analyst of Corporate Financial Planning and Analysis at Kimberly-Clark Corporation, as the 2016 Visionary of the Year for the Americas for driving planning transformation and value widely within his own company.

“We salute all the Master Anaplanners and the 2016 award winners who are the undisputed experts and innovators in planning,” said Anthony Reynolds, Anaplan Chief Customer Officer. “Anaplanners are early adopters with a skill set that is in high demand who are often recognized internally at their own companies for impacting powerful business transformations.”

The awards were announced at Hub16, the annual event for people using Anaplan’s business planning platform and apps, which was held this week at the Fairmont Hotel in San Francisco. More than 1,500 technology innovators, analysts, and business executives attended, including executives from Anaplan customers and partners such as Deloitte, Kellogg Company, DocuSign, and Splunk.
